Overview/ Job Responsibilities

Position is contingent upon contract award and funding.

Entarian is seeking a qualified Fielder/Trainer (New Equipment), Intermediate candidate to support Product Manager (PdM) Multi-Mission Surveillance Systems (M2S2).

Seeking a knowledgeable, highly skilled, and experienced Radars Systems Subject Matter Experts (SMEs) for positions as New Equipment Trainers (NET)/Fielders in support of Product Manager (PdM) Multi-Mission Surveillance Systems (M2S2). The Trainer is an integral team member of the PdM M2S2 program office team and serves as the primary subject matter expert and support for Radar Systems Field Services to include but not limited to Operating, Fielding, Training, Maintenance, and Sustainment of the PM Radars family of systems (AN/TPQ-50 and AN/TPQ-53 Radars).

Responsibilities include but not limited to the following:
  • Perform troubleshooting, fault isolation, and repair of failed components to the LRU level, including circuit cards
  • Remove, repair, and replace un-serviceable components and parts
  • Identify and requisition parts required for system repair
  • Support efforts associated with failure analysis, system upgrades, and modifications.
  • Perform system software loading in support of initial fielding or software upgrades
  • Perform modification kit installation at using unit locations
  • Support testing efforts associated with system and software upgrades
  • Participate in technical publication reviews and maintenance procedure changes
  • Participate in training package reviews
  • Perform system check-out procedures prior to initial fielding to Army units
  • Perform over-the-shoulder training to Soldiers in the operation of the radar, operator level maintenance, and corrective maintenance actions of the 94M or field level maintenance

Minimum Qualifications

  • Must be a US citizen and possess an active Secret level security clearance
  • Bachelor's degree (Four (4) additional years of related experience can be substituted for a Bachelor's Degree)
  • CompTIA Security+ certification
  • Minimum 4 years of field experience on Radar systems OR NET/Fielding experience for a DoD Program Office
  • Experience as system administrators, prior to and during fielding's or operator maintenance.
  • Experience with technical, tactical, and logistical insight for the reliability, maintainability, and supportability of PdM portfolio of systems.
  • Able to collect data from Army units for the fielding requirements, facilities, manpower support, shipping information, and points of contact.
  • Experience developing installation and new equipment training schedule.
  • Experience conducting new equipment and sustainment training at unit locations.
  • Experience coordinating with PdM in response to system integration requirements and the integration of engineering change orders into previously fielded systems.
  • Ability to perform technical training that supports the initial transfer of knowledge on the operation and maintenance of new equipment as a means of establishing a training capability.
  • Ability to provide support during technical manual reviews and validations.
  • Experience conducting pre-fielding inventories of all system end items to include Component of End Item (COEI), Additional Authorization List (AAL), and BII.
  • Proficiency with MS Office Suite
  • Capable of providing remote support and/or on-site troubleshooting in response to requests for technical assistance
  • Must be able to lift and/or move 50 pounds or more unassisted
